How Does an Excavator Crusher Attachment Work?
Jaw Crushing Mechanism
The crusher bucket uses a fixed jaw and a moving jaw to crush material between them.
- The moving jaw swings back and forth, compressing material against the fixed jaw plate.
- Material enters from the top opening and exits through the adjustable gap at the bottom.
- The output size can be adjusted by changing the gap between the two jaw plates.
- Hydraulic power from the excavator drives the crushing mechanism smoothly and quietly.
Direct Mount to Excavator Arm
The crusher bucket replaces the standard digging bucket on any compatible excavator.
- It mounts using the same pin connections as a regular bucket or quick coupler.
- Hydraulic hoses connect to the excavator auxiliary circuit for power supply.
- The operator controls crushing from the cabin using a foot pedal or lever switch.
- Most modern excavators already have the required auxiliary hydraulic connections.
Adjustable Output Size
One key advantage is the ability to control the finished aggregate size on site.
- The discharge gap adjusts to produce material from 15mm up to 200mm depending on model.
- Smaller output sizes work well for backfill, road base, and concrete production.
- Larger sizes are suitable for drainage layers and general fill applications.
- This flexibility means one bucket can serve multiple needs on the same project.

Where to Use a Bucket Crusher for Excavator
Building Demolition Sites
Demolition projects produce large volumes of concrete and brick waste every day.
- The crusher bucket processes demolished concrete into reusable aggregate on site.
- Reinforced concrete can be crushed, with rebar separated for scrap recycling.
- Crushed material goes directly into new construction work as fill or road base.
- Urban demolition sites benefit most from reduced truck traffic and noise levels.
Road Construction and Repair
Road building and maintenance crews use crusher buckets for on-site material processing.
- Old road surface concrete and asphalt can be crushed and reused as base material.
- Trench backfill can be produced from excavated rock and concrete on the job site.
- Remote road projects save significant transport costs by crushing material locally.
- Smaller models fit on medium excavators used for local road maintenance work.
Quarry and Mining Operations
Quarries and mines use larger crusher buckets for primary rock reduction tasks.
- Oversized boulders can be reduced to moveable sizes right at the quarry face.
- Low-grade ore can be crushed on site before transport to the processing plant.
- The bucket crusher handles granite, limestone, basalt, and other hard rock types.
- Mobile crushing reduces the need for fixed primary crusher installations.


Choosing the Right Jaw Crusher Bucket Factory Model
Selecting the correct crusher bucket size ensures optimal performance and cost value.
Match to Your Excavator Weight
The most important factor is matching the bucket to your excavator weight class.
- A bucket that is too heavy will reduce excavator stability and lift capacity.
- An undersized bucket will not process enough material to meet your production needs.
- YG models cover excavators from 8 tons to over 75 tons across eight model sizes.
- Our team reviews your machine specs and hydraulic compatibility before you order.
Consider Your Material and Output Needs
The type of material and required output size help determine which model works best.
- Hard rock requires a heavier, more robust bucket than soft concrete recycling.
- Finer output sizes reduce production speed but produce higher-value aggregate.
- Calculate your expected daily volume to choose an appropriate capacity model.
- Our team helps you compare production rates for different material hardness levels.
Evaluate Total Cost of Ownership
Beyond purchase price, consider maintenance, wear parts, and support quality.
- Jaw plate replacement is the main ongoing cost for crusher bucket operation.
- Higher quality jaw plates last longer and reduce your per-ton processing cost.
- A reliable manufacturer provides genuine spare parts at fair prices.
- Proper operator training also extends bucket life and improves production rates.
